I took the new OHV program course that is required to drive OHVs in Utah. It took me less than 5 minutes. I didn't watch the videos and still got all the questions right on the first try. You literally CANNOT get the questions wrong unless you are a complete idiot. It spits out a pdf to save to your phone. It's a level of bureaucracy that is annoying but man it if was barely an inconvenience to tick the box on.
